Crêpe Ginger
Cheilocostus speciosus
Cheilocostus speciosus or crêpe ginger is possibly the best known cultivated species of the genus "Costus". This plant is native to southeast Asia and surrounding regions, from India to China to Queensland, It is especially common on the Greater Sunda Islands in Indonesia. It is also reportedly naturalized in Mauritius, Réunion, Fiji, Hawaii, Costa Rica, Belize, Melanesia, Micronesia, and the West Indies.
